Beatitude House Names Battaglia Child Wellness Coordinator

YOUNGSTOWN, Ohio — Beatitude House has hired Jennifer Battaglia to fulfill the newly created position of child wellness coordinator.

In her role, Battaglia will address the trauma many children have endured before coming to Beatitude House. She is responsible for planning, monitoring and developing programs with Beatitude House children.

“By providing a dedicated program for our children’s growth and well-being, we will be able to have a positive, lasting impact on their lives,” says Keshia Bales, associate director of Beatitude House

Battaglia has volunteered with Beatitude House since 2012. She earned a B.S. degree in early childhood education from Youngstown State University.

“I’ve worked in public and charter schools in underfunded districts and have been able to see where the gaps are in providing support for children and their families,” says Battaglia. “Beatitude House is committed to providing services to navigate all facets of life and helping to bridge those gaps.”
